How they compare

Cayman Islands currently reports 87.01 against 86.1 in Cook Islands, a difference of 0.91.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Cayman Islands ahead.

Cayman Islands ranks 45th and Cook Islands ranks 46th of 178 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Cayman Islands averaged higher in 1 and Cook Islands in 1.
